The sacraments of Christian initiation: Baptism, Confirmation, and the Eucharist lay the foundations of every Christian life. The faithful are born anew by Baptism, strengthened by the sacrament of Confirmation, and receive in the Eucharist the food for eternal life. The sacraments of Christian initiation become effective (as medium of salvation), when ritual celebration of these sacraments unites with real act of the faithful. The grace accepted in ritual celebration must bear fruit in the real act. Man/woman who has received the sacraments of Christian initiation asks, “What deed must I do?” Baptism guides someone to live with and in Christ and be called to provide the truth. Confirmation brings someone to be a faithful witness of Christ. Eucharist makes someone renew always his/her faithfulness as a disciple of Christ by doing solidarity. Thus the sacraments of initiation guide faithful to a community where God lives.
